Thomas pavitte, born in new zealand, is a graphic designer and experimental artist who often uses simple techniques to create highly complex pieces, and whose dot to dot pieces have been enjoyed by people all over the world. Thomas pavitte has put together a unique collection of dot to dot puzzles, all of them consisting of 1,000 dots and taking a satisfyingly long time to complete.
